Discover the train journey that changed Emma’s life, what it’s really like to build a business with your husband, the ways in which pottery and fashion overlap and what’s next for Emma as the brand continues to evolve.
In this week’s SheerLuxe Success Stories, we’re joined by Emma Bridgewater, queen of cute cups and saucers, and owner of her eponymous pottery empire. With a £17 million turnover and over 200 staff members, there’s never been a higher demand for Emma’s creations – “practical pottery for a relaxed, colourful, mismatched life.”

| 0:49.3 | It was in 1984 when looking for a cup and saucer for her mother that Emma Bridgewater decided she was going to create her own. Fast forward over 30 years and the rest really is history. |
| 0:53.3 | Today Emma employs over 300 members of staff and has a business with the turnover of over 20 million. |
| 0:59.7 | She started the business on her own, but today alongside her husband, she's still responsible for all the designs of a brand that has become synonymous with images of an idyllic family kitchen. |
| 1:10.1 | Describing herself as a silhouette that people project themselves into, Emma Bridgewater |
| 1:14.1 | really is every woman's story. |
